Plant City, FL

Hillsborough County

Some Restrictions

Plant City requires pest control operators to hold Florida Department of Agriculture (FDACS) licenses under FL Chapter 482. Property owners must abate rat, roach, mosquito, and termite infestations that create public nuisances. Tenting fumigation requires 72-hour neighbor notice.

Riverview, FL

Hillsborough County

Some Restrictions

Hillsborough County enforces pest control under FDACS licensing (FL §482) with additional termite protection requirements for all new construction per Florida Building Code 1816. Rodent, mosquito, and wildlife nuisance abatement handled by Hillsborough Code Enforcement and County Mosquito Control.

Plant City FAQ

Can I apply my own pesticides at home?

Yes, homeowners may apply consumer-grade pesticides on their own property. Commercial application to others property requires an FDACS license.

Who enforces this in Plant City?

Plant City code enforcement at (813) 659-4200 handles complaints.

Riverview FAQ

Who do I call for mosquito spraying?

Hillsborough County Mosquito Management Services at 813-635-5400. Service is free to residents.

Who enforces this in Hillsborough County?

Hillsborough County code enforcement at (813) 272-5900 handles complaints.
